Menopause occurs when periods have ended for 12 months. Anxiety is a common symptom of menopause. Anxiety is particularly common during perimenopause, when your hormones are in a state of flux. there are few studies about anxiety and perimenopause, but some women report symptoms of anxiety during this time. Hormone changes, life stresses, and sleep problems may all cause anxiety at this time. menopause increases vulnerability to depression and anxiety, perhaps via estrogen fluctuations.
